What are some of the best public golf courses in Columbus, Ohio?
Columbus, Ohio, offers a variety of public golf courses that cater to different skill levels and preferences. Some highly regarded options include the Scioto Grove Metro Park Golf Course, known for its scenic views and challenging layout, and the Columbus Country Club, which, while primarily private, opens its doors for public play on select days. Other notable courses include the Champions Golf Course and the Darby Creek Golf Course, both of which offer well-maintained greens and a friendly atmosphere.
Are there any golf courses in Columbus with facilities for beginners?
Yes, several golf courses in Columbus provide facilities suitable for beginners. The Golf Club at Little Turtle features a more forgiving layout and offers lessons for those new to the game. Additionally, the Driving Range at the Columbus Recreation and Parks Department is a great place for beginners to practice their swings in a relaxed setting. Many courses also have golf clinics and programs designed specifically for novice players.

What is the typical cost of playing a round of golf at public courses in Columbus?
The cost of playing a round of golf at public courses in Columbus can vary significantly based on the course and time of day. On average, greens fees range from $20 to $60 for 18 holes. Some courses offer discounted rates for residents, twilight pricing, or special deals during the week. It’s best to check with individual courses for their specific pricing and any available promotions.
